Abstract
Good feed management in captivity is essential to animal survival and well-being. For snakes, most studies focus on the frequency of prey consumption and the types of prey that constitute their diets in the wild. Conversely, there is a notable scarcity of studies regarding their dietary habits in captivity. The prevailing trend involves feeding nearly all snake species exclusively with mice, barring the exceptions found in ophiophagic species. Considering that Bothrops species consume different diets in young and adults in the wild, we use B. jararacussu as a model to introduce other prey items in captivity. We use a generalized linear model (GLM) to understand if native and exotic anurans can be alternative items in the captivity diet of young and adult individuals. Our GLM showed that snakes had less weight gain and consequently less growth than those provided with other diet groups. However, our experiments indicated that native anurans could be an interesting food alternative to B. jararacussu and other Bothrops species with an ontogenetic diet in captivity.
